Sight-Based Educational Techniques

Although many students understand intricate chemistry concepts through traditional approaches, visual learning techniques can significantly enhance understanding for those who thrive on imagery and spatial reasoning. Educators can include diagrams, structural models, and charts to demonstrate chemical processes and structures, making abstract ideas more concrete. Employing color-coded notes and interactive simulations can also engage visual learners, helping them to picture mechanisms like bonding or chemical pathways. Additionally, integrating videos that demonstrate experiments or real-world applications of chemistry can provide context and boost retention. By adapting their strategies to include these imagery components, tutors can establish a more welcoming educational setting, catering to diverse learning preferences and ultimately fostering a deeper comprehension of chemistry concepts among their students.

Kinesthetic Skill Development Tactics

For bodily-kinesthetic learners, hands-on experiences and movement-based tasks are key in grasping intricate concepts in chemistry. Expert chemistry tutors can advance learning by including participatory experiments and hands-on tools. Utilizing models, such as molecular kits, helps students to perceive structures and reactions physically. Additionally, engaging students in lab activities cultivates a deeper understanding of scientific principles through real-world applications. Tutors may also use role-playing scenarios, where students enact chemical processes, reinforcing knowledge through movement. Furthermore, integrating technology, such as virtual labs, provides immersive experiences for those unable to conduct experiments in person. By customizing strategies to align with kinesthetic preferences, tutors can greatly boost student engagement and insight in chemistry.

How Much Do Chemistry Tutoring Sessions Usually Cost?

Typically, chemistry tutoring sessions cost between $30 to $100 per hour, influenced by factors such as the tutor's background, location, and duration of sessions. Rates may fluctuate widely based on individual circumstances and particular requirements.
